Какие значения переменной являются допустимыми
В мире математики и программирования переменные играют ключевую роль. 🔑 Они позволяют нам представлять неизвестные величины и манипулировать ими. Но не все значения переменной одинаково хороши! 🤔 Давайте разберемся, какие значения являются допустимыми, а какие — нет, и почему это так важно.
- Основы: Что Такое Переменная и Ее Значение
- Допустимые Значения: Когда Все Идет По Плану ✅
- Недопустимые Значения: Когда Возникают Проблемы ⛔
- Типы Переменных и Их Влияние на Допустимые Значения
- Выражения и Допустимые Значения: Разные Случаи
- Итоговые Выводы и Заключение 🏁
- FAQ: Часто Задаваемые Вопросы ❓
Основы: Что Такое Переменная и Ее Значение
Переменная — это, по сути, контейнер, который может хранить в себе различные значения. 📦 Представьте себе ящик, в который можно положить разные предметы: числа, текст, или даже логические значения (истина или ложь). 🧮 В математическом выражении переменные обозначаются буквами (например, *x*, *y*, *a*, *b*), и их значения могут меняться. 🔄 Именно это свойство изменчивости и отличает переменные от констант, значения которых всегда фиксированы. 📌
- Область Значений: У каждой переменной есть своя «область», то есть множество всех значений, которые она может принимать. 🗺️ Эта область может быть ограничена, например, только целыми числами, или наоборот, включать любые действительные числа. 🔢
- Тип Данных: Тип данных определяет, как компьютер должен интерпретировать информацию, хранящуюся в переменной. 💻 Например, переменная типа «целое число» будет обрабатываться иначе, чем переменная типа «текст». 📝
Допустимые Значения: Когда Все Идет По Плану ✅
Допустимые значения переменных — это те значения, при которых математическое выражение, содержащее эти переменные, имеет смысл и может быть вычислено. ➕➖➗ Это как когда все ингредиенты в рецепте сочетаются идеально, и блюдо получается вкусным! 😋
- Определение: Если при подстановке определенного числового значения вместо переменной выражение можно вычислить, не нарушая математических правил, то это значение является допустимым. 💯
- Пример: В выражении
x + 5
, любое число может быть подставлено вместо *x*, и результат всегда будет корректным. 🥳 Значит, для этой переменной *x* все значения являются допустимыми.
Недопустимые Значения: Когда Возникают Проблемы ⛔
Недопустимые значения переменных — это те значения, при которых выражение теряет смысл, становится неопределенным или приводит к ошибке. 💥 Это как если в рецепте использовать испорченные продукты или неверные пропорции — блюдо будет испорчено. 🤢
- Определение: Если при подстановке значения переменной выражение невозможно вычислить, то это значение является недопустимым. ❌
- Пример: В выражении
1 / x
, если *x* равно нулю, то деление на ноль становится невозможным, и значение переменной *x* = 0 будет недопустимым. 🤯
Типы Переменных и Их Влияние на Допустимые Значения
Важно понимать, что тип переменной также влияет на допустимые значения. 🎭 Вот основные виды переменных, с которыми мы сталкиваемся:
- Независимые Переменные: Эти переменные могут свободно принимать любые значения в рамках своей области. 🎯 Например, в эксперименте, где вы изучаете влияние температуры на рост растений, температура будет независимой переменной. 🌱
- Зависимые Переменные: Значения этих переменных зависят от значений независимых переменных. ⛓️ В нашем примере с растениями, рост растений будет зависимой переменной, так как он зависит от температуры. 📏
- Контролируемые Переменные: Это переменные, которые мы стараемся держать постоянными, чтобы они не влияли на результаты эксперимента. 🎛️ Например, если мы хотим изучить только влияние температуры, то влажность и освещение будут контролируемыми переменными. 💧💡
Выражения и Допустимые Значения: Разные Случаи
В зависимости от типа математического выражения, ограничения на допустимые значения могут быть разными:
- Целые Рациональные Выражения: Эти выражения, состоящие из сложения, вычитания и умножения переменных и констант, определены при любых значениях переменных. 🎉
- Пример:
2x + 3y — 5
— любое значение *x* и *y* является допустимым.
- Дробные Рациональные Выражения: Эти выражения содержат деление на переменную или выражение, содержащее переменную. ➗ Здесь важно следить, чтобы знаменатель дроби не был равен нулю. 🙅♀️
- Пример:
5 / (x — 2)
. Здесь *x* не может быть равно 2, иначе получится деление на ноль, что недопустимо. 🚫
Итоговые Выводы и Заключение 🏁
Понимание допустимых и недопустимых значений переменных — это фундаментальный навык в математике и программировании. 🧠 Это позволяет нам:
- Избегать ошибок: Предотвращать деление на ноль, извлечение квадратного корня из отрицательных чисел и другие математические некорректности. 💥
- Писать корректный код: Гарантировать, что программы будут работать без сбоев и выдавать правильные результаты. 💻
- Моделировать реальные ситуации: Точно представлять и анализировать различные процессы и явления. 🌍
В конечном итоге, умение определять допустимые значения — это как знание правил дорожного движения в мире чисел. 🚦 Это позволяет нам безопасно и эффективно «путешествовать» по математическим и программным ландшафтам. 🗺️
FAQ: Часто Задаваемые Вопросы ❓
В: Почему важно знать допустимые значения переменных?О: Знание допустимых значений переменных помогает избегать ошибок при вычислениях и написании программ. Это гарантирует, что выражение или программа будут работать корректно. ✅
В: Всегда ли существуют недопустимые значения переменных?О: Нет, не всегда. В целых рациональных выражениях, например, все значения переменных обычно допустимы. 💫 Однако в дробных выражениях или выражениях с корнями часто есть ограничения.
В: Что делать, если я наткнулся на недопустимое значение переменной?О: В таком случае необходимо пересмотреть выражение или программу. 🧐 Возможно, нужно добавить проверки на допустимость значений или изменить логику вычислений.
В: Как определить допустимые значения для сложного выражения?О: Начните с анализа знаменателей дробей (если они есть) и выражений под корнем. 🔍 Убедитесь, что знаменатель не равен нулю, а подкоренное выражение не отрицательно. 🤓
В: Могут ли быть допустимые значения нечисловыми?О: Да, в зависимости от контекста, переменные могут принимать и нечисловые значения, например, строки текста или логические значения. 📝 В таких случаях нужно смотреть на ограничения, связанные с типом данных.